Fernando

Masculine

Meaning

Bold traveler; one who dares to journey.

Etymology

Derived from the Germanic elements 'fardi' (journey) and 'nand' (bold, daring). The name became prominent in Spanish history through numerous kings and explorers, including Ferdinand of Spain and Ferdinand Magellan.

About the Name Fernando

Fernando is a distinguished Spanish name historically associated with exploration, conquest, and royal lineage, particularly the Catholic Monarchs of Spain. It carries connotations of adventure, courage, and leadership.
